Body Updates
PATCH-style partial updates for request bodies.
Basic Partial Updates
Receive partial body data and merge with existing data:
from pydantic import BaseModel, Field
from evoid.web.route import Service, patch
class UserUpdate(BaseModel):
name: str | None = None
email: str | None = None
age: int | None = Field(default=None, ge=0, le=150)
# In-memory database
users_db = {
1: {"id": 1, "name": "Alice", "email": "alice@example.com", "age": 30}
}
app = Service("api")
@app.patch("/users/{user_id}")
async def update_user(user_id: int, updates: UserUpdate):
if user_id not in users_db:
raise ValueError("User not found")
# Merge updates with existing data
existing = users_db[user_id]
update_data = updates.model_dump(exclude_unset=True)
existing.update(update_data)
return {"status": "updated", "user": existing}
Required vs Optional Fields
Mix required and optional fields in updates:
from pydantic import BaseModel, Field
from evoid.web.route import Service, patch
class ProductUpdate(BaseModel):
# Required field
version: str
# Optional fields
name: str | None = None
price: float | None = Field(default=None, gt=0)
app = Service("api")
@app.patch("/products/{product_id}")
async def update_product(product_id: int, updates: ProductUpdate):
# version is always required, others are optional
return {
"status": "updated",
"product_id": product_id,
"version": updates.version,
"changes": updates.model_dump(exclude_unset=True)
}
Native IOP Style
In IOP, validation and data merging belong in processors:
from evoid.native import create_service, on
from evoid import Intent, Level, Context
app = create_service("api")
# Simulated database
users_db = {
1: {"id": 1, "name": "Alice", "email": "alice@example.com", "age": 30}
}
# 1. Processor: validate user exists
async def validate_user_exists(ctx: Context) -> dict:
user_id = int(ctx.metadata.get("path_params", {}).get("user_id", 0))
if user_id not in users_db:
raise ValueError("User not found")
ctx.state["existing_user"] = users_db[user_id].copy()
return {"validated": True}
# 2. Intent with validator in pipeline
UPDATE_USER = Intent(
name="PATCH:/users",
level=Level.STANDARD,
metadata={
"method": "PATCH",
"path": "/users/{user_id}",
"processors": ("validate_user_exists",),
},
)
# 3. Handler — only merge and business logic
async def handle_update_user(intent: Intent) -> dict:
body = intent.metadata.get("body", {})
existing = intent.state["existing_user"] # from processor
# Merge non-None values
for key, value in body.items():
if value is not None:
existing[key] = value
users_db[int(intent.metadata["path_params"]["user_id"])] = existing
return {"status": "updated", "user": existing}
on(app, UPDATE_USER, handle_update_user)
@controller Style
from pydantic import BaseModel, Field
from evoid.web.controller import Service, Controller, PATCH
class SettingsUpdate(BaseModel):
theme: str | None = None
language: str | None = None
notifications: bool | None = None
# Simulated settings
settings_db = {"theme": "light", "language": "en", "notifications": True}
app = Service("api")
@Controller("/settings")
class SettingsController:
@PATCH("/")
async def update_settings(self, updates: SettingsUpdate):
# Merge updates
update_data = updates.model_dump(exclude_unset=True)
settings_db.update(update_data)
return {"status": "updated", "settings": settings_db}
